A Scottish woman has been fined after failing to seek veterinary treatment for her American XL bully puppy after its ears were illegally cropped

.

An SPPCA investigation found Karma's ears had been mutilated two or three weeks before she was found and her stitches had recently been removed by someone who was not a vet. “This illegal procedure would have caused Karma considerable pain and discomfort for purely cosmetic reasons. In the UK, as ear cropping is a prohibited procedure, any operation is also unlikely to be carried out with appropriate anaesthetic or pain relief.
